October sales are a prime opportunity for consumers to secure great deals, but knowing how to negotiate effectively can lead to even better prices. Whether you’re shopping for electronics, apparel, or home goods, understanding the best practices can help you save significantly during this busy shopping season.

Preparing for Negotiation

Successful negotiations start with preparation. Research the product’s regular price, current discounts, and competitors’ offers. Knowing the market value gives you leverage and confidence during discussions.

  • Identify the product’s typical retail price.
  • Check for ongoing promotions or coupons.
  • Compare prices across different stores or online platforms.
  • Determine your maximum budget beforehand.

Timing Your Negotiation

Timing can influence the success of your negotiation. Aim to approach sellers when they are motivated to clear inventory, such as late in the sales period or during store closing hours. Also, consider shopping on weekdays when stores are less crowded, and staff may have more time to negotiate.

Best Days and Times

Early October is often ideal, as stores aim to meet sales targets. Additionally, shopping during the last week of October can be advantageous, as retailers may be eager to offload remaining stock before November.

Effective Negotiation Strategies

Employing the right strategies can increase your chances of securing a better deal. Be polite, confident, and persistent without being aggressive. Building rapport with sales staff can also lead to favorable outcomes.

  • Start with a friendly approach and express genuine interest.
  • Ask if there are additional discounts or price-matching options.
  • Be willing to compromise, such as accepting a slightly different model or bundle.
  • Use competitors’ lower prices as leverage.

Handling Counteroffers

When a seller counters your offer, evaluate their response carefully. If the price is close to your budget, consider accepting. If not, politely ask if they can improve the offer or include extras like free shipping or accessories.

Post-Negotiation Tips

Once you’ve secured a deal, review the terms carefully. Confirm the final price, warranty, return policy, and any included extras. Keep a record of the agreement for future reference.

Remember, patience and politeness are key. Not all negotiations will succeed, but practicing these strategies increases your chances of saving money during October sales.
